A custom job by Choo Choo Customs.

"This is a special edition Camaro. Choo Choo custom added the following extras as a conversion package: Ground effects spoiler equipment, Fiberglass hood scoop, White Tail rear deck spoiler, Cragar center line mag wheels, Louvered rear exhaust pipe extention, Woodgrain dashboard and console inserts, Custom 2 tone paint with clearcoat (NOT factory)(Red/Silver) Team Camaro accent stripin package, Performance handling package."
